Poor Pinoy Investor US Stock Portfolio Update (September 2023)

Posted on September 3, 2023March 12, 2024 By Kuya Well No Comments on Poor Pinoy Investor US Stock Portfolio Update (September 2023)
Investment and Finance, Posts, Stocks

It’s that time of the month again when you get to see how your favorite Poor Pinoy Investor’s US stock portfolio fares in the current market environment.

Portfolio Performance for August

My portfolio took a beating in the month of August. It was down by 2.27% which was still a good feat since it was at one point last month down by around 5%. Surprisingly, on the last day of August, my account fought back a bit.

YTD Performance

As seen in the image above, my portfolio is up by 13.38% year-to-date. Comparing it to the S&P 500’s performance which is at 17.61%, mine is 4.23% lower than that of the S&P 500.

Portfolio Details

Deposits made

I added $90 to my account which brings my total investment to $1891.

Dividends earned

Net dividends earned for the month of August is $0.9 with the following breakdown:

  • O – $0.15
  • PG – $0.2
  • AAPL – $0.16
  • SBUX – $0.39

Current Growth

My account has grown by 9.99% since its inception.

Portfolio Allocation

I am close to realizing my target allocation for both SCHD and VOO. They’re both currently sitting at 23.86%. Once done, I’ll look into making possible adjustments to the rest or just maintain them.

Kuya Well’s Corner

Though my portfolio is currently sitting at $2095.7, there was a time last month when it dipped down below the $2K mark. Pero dahil focus lang tayo sa goal, bumili ako during the dip and it paid off.

I still have a $148 reserve in my eToro account which is just there for me to buy the dips. September is the month when the US stock market is usually in the red, so it’s best to be prepared.

Overall, long term para sa akin ang investment sa stock market, so hindi tayo matitibag.
